Install iReport menggunakan JDK 1.8

Posted on Updated on

Cara agar iReport 5.6 bisa digunakan bersamaan dengan JDK 8 ( versi 1.8 ) sementara iReport hanya mengenal JDK versi 1.7 saja atau iReport belum support ke versi JDK 8 atau JRE 8.

Saya menggunakan

  1. Netbeans versi 8.02 ( https://netbeans.org/downloads/ )
  2. JDK versi 8u51 ( http://www.oracle.com/technetwork/java/javase/downloads/index.html )
  3. JRE versi 7 ( http://www.oracle.com/technetwork/java/javase/downloads/jre7-downloads-1880261.html )
  4. iReport versi 5.6.0 ( http://community.jaspersoft.com/project/ireport-designer/releases )

Sebelumnya saya melakukan langkah-langkah instalasi seperti ini :

  • Install JDK terbaru 8u51 ( sebenarnya untuk Netbeans atau iReport hanya membutuhkan JRE saja )
  • Install Netbeans terbaru versi 8.02
  • Install iReport 5.6.0

Saat menjalankan Netbeans hasilnya ? Oke…jalan tanpa masalah.

Lalu saya coba jalankan iReport, hasilnya …. tidak jalan dan tidak ada pemberitahuan apapun. Hanya tidak muncul seperti biasanya.

Ternyata iReport tidak bisa jalan dengan versi JDK / JRE 8.

Cara mengatasinya sebagai berikut :

  1. Download JRE versi 7.Download yang ber ektensi tar.gz bukan berbentuk installer / exe

    Extraks. Hasilnya folder jre1.7.0_79

  2. Copykan ke Folder hasil intalasi iReport ( C:\Program Files\Jaspersoft\iReport-5.6.0 )
  3. Edit file ireport.conf ( C:\Program Files\Jaspersoft\iReport-5.6.0\etc )Lihat Gambar
Copy file jre
Copy file jre
Edit file ireport.conf
Edit file ireport.conf

ireport3

 

 

Sekarang Anda telah bisa menggunakan iReport.

 

 

 

 

 

 

 

 

 

 

Advertisements

Membuat md5sum di Linux

Posted on Updated on

md5sum adalah program komputer yang menghitung dan memverifikasi 128-bit MD5 hash, seperti yang dijelaskan dalam RFC 1321. MD5 hash (atau checksum) berfungsi sebagai sidik jari digital kompak file. Seperti dengan semua algoritma hashing tersebut, ada secara teoritis jumlah yang tidak terbatas file yang akan memiliki hash MD5 yang diberikan. Namun, sangat tidak mungkin bahwa setiap dua file nonidentik di dunia nyata akan memiliki hash MD5 yang sama, kecuali mereka telah secara khusus diciptakan untuk memiliki hash yang sama.

Tentang md5sum di atas diambil dari wikipedia dengan url http://en.wikipedia.org/wiki/Md5sum, Jadi fungsi md5sum pada prakteknya adalah untuk memverifikasi data / file yang kita terima / download adalah lengkap atau sesuai dengan aslinya. Biasanya saya gunakan untuk meng-check file iso ( distro linux ) yang saya download.

Pada Linux kita dapat check file md5sum nya dengan cara :

  • md5sum Utak-atik Windows dng Registry.pdf

hasilnya adalah : Read the rest of this entry »

Membuat Class Koneksi Database dan Menampilkannya dengan Java Code

Posted on Updated on

Sebelumnya pada posting sebelumnya telah saya buat cara koneksi ke database dengan membuat Class Koneksi sendiri / terpisah, yang fungsinya dapat kita gunakan kembali tanpa menulisnya kembali pada code-code berikutnya. Class Koneksi dapat dilihat disini.

Detail Database :

Database : dbtest

Table : tbkontak (id – primary – varchar(2); nama – varchar(100); alamat – varchar(100) ; kota – varchar(100) ; telp – varchar(50) )

Source Code dapat didownload di sini.

Read the rest of this entry »

Download Firefox Terbaru

Posted on

Post ini hanya sebagai dokumentasi saya saja, karena beberapa saat yang lalu saya agak sulit juga untuk mendownload Mozilla Firefox yang terbaru. Memang cukup mudah untuk mencari url-nya cukup ketik firefox di google maka akan banyak list untuk itu tetapi perlu beberapa klik-an mouse untuk mencapai dengan yang kita inginkan.

Untuk memudahkan dan langsung ke sumbernya cukup ketikkan http://www.mozilla.org/en-US/firefox/all/ dan kita sudah bisa men-download Firefox terbaru dan juga terdapat pilihan OS yang kita inginkan.

Play mp3 di Linux BlankOn Suroboyo

Posted on Updated on

Coba coba untuk menggunakan Linux buatan anak negri BlankOn versi Suroboyo, secara jujur boleh dikatakan BlankOn tidak kalah dengan buatan luar yang selama in saya pakai. Dan pula base-nya telah menggambil Debian jadi tidak menggunakan Ubuntu, saya tidak begitu menyukai Ubuntu lagi sejak menggunakan Desktop Unity ( saya menggunakan LinuxMint sejak itu ) apalagi setelah update yang terbaru Ubuntu 13.04 yang menghilangkan libapache2-mod-auth-mysql (library ini dibutuhkan untuk mengakses mysql) pada repository mereka berhubung bentrok dengan  Desktop mereka dan hal ini juga memberi efek pada LinuxMint dan kawan-kawannya yang menggunakan Ubuntu sebagai base-nya.

Kembali dengan Linux BlankOn Suroboyo yang telah saya install, setelah mencoba untuk menjalankan file mp3 via Audacious ternyata tidak bisa, heran juga sih… karena ketika menggunakan LinuxMint hal ini tidak pernah dialami, hal gagal untuk menjalankan file mp3 juga setelah meng-install gstreamer0.10-plugins-ugly dan gstreamer0.10-plugins-bad. Ngak tau kenapa juga….

Solusinya saya mengganti mp3 player default BlankOn – Suroboyo ( kapan menggunakan versi Medan ya…. :)) ??? ) dengan Rhythmbox, hasilnya voillaaa… BISA. Jadi bagi teman-teman yang menggunakan Linux BlankOn Suroboyo ( saya tidak tahu apakah versi lain sama juga ) yang tidak ingin report untuk mendengarkan lagu mp3, cukup install saja Rhythmbox.

 

Cara Mudah Melihat Aplikasi yang terakhir diinstall di Ubuntu

Posted on

Kadang kita telah lupa aplikasi apa saja yang telah kita install di OS Linux ( khususnya Debian dan turunannya ) dan ini sering terjadi pada saya. Dan parahnya kadang kita bisa lupa nama aplikasi yang terakhir telah kita install. Kalau di Linux sebenarnya gampang sekali karena semuanya tersimpan di file tersendiri.

Cara simplenya adalah sebagai berikut :

  • Jika kita ingin mengetahui aplikasi apa saja yang terinstall, cukup jalankan command di bawah ini via Terminal.
    • dpkg -l
    • atau
    • dpkg –list
  • Jika ingin mengetahui aplikasi yang terakhir kita install
    • cat /var/log/dpkg.log
    • atau
    • cat /var/log/apt/history.log

Saya lebih cenderung untuk memilih perintah cat /var/log/apt/history.log karena hasilnya lebih teratur dan detail.

Remastering DVD BlankOn 7

Posted on Updated on

Remaster disini bukan merombak wallpaper ataupun menambahkan aplikasi ke dalam System Operasi BlankOn, remaster disini hanya memasukkan data ataupun kumpulan aplikasi yang telah kita download kemudian di masukkan kedalam DVDnya.
Sumber Remaster :
  • DVD InfoLinux 10/11, dengan OS BlankOn 7 yang didalamnya termasuk iso linux BlankOn, BlackBox Linux 2, Sabayon Linux 6 beserta aplikasi lainnya.
Tujuannya :
  • Untuk membuang direktori DVD-DL_102011
  • Menambahkan aplikasi yang telah terinstall ke DVD hasil remaster.
Distro yang digunakan :
  • BlankOn 7 dan telah terinstall aplikasi yang diperlukan.
Direktori yang dibuat :
  • ~/Remaster/Hasil/
  • ~/Remaster/Hasil/DVD-Extra/
  • ~/Remaster/Sumber/
  • ~/Remaster/iso/
Caranya :
  1. Masuk ke Terminal
    • cd Remaster
  2. Buatlah iso dari dvd InfoLinux 10/2011 dengan menggunakan Brasero Disc Burner, dan letakkan hasilnya di directori :     ~/Remaster/blankon7.iso
  3. Mount dvd tersebut ke directori :   ~/Remaster/Sumber/
    • mount -o loop blankon7.iso Sumber/
  4. Copy hasil mounting ke ~/Remaster/Hasil/
    • cp -rfa Sumber/* Hasil/
  5. Check hasil copy dengan sumbernya, bila ada yang belum tercopy, bisa dicopy melalui nautilus/windows manager.
    • diff Sumber/ Hasil/
  6. Apabila kita menambah aplikasi via internet maka kita akan mendapatkan hasil download tersebut di direktori /var/cache/apt/archives/
    • sudo cp /var/cache/apt/archives/*.* Hasil/DVD-Extra/
  7. Buatlah Paket data di DVD-Extra tersebut diatas.
    • cd Hasil
    • sudo dpkg-scanpackages DVD-Extra/ /dev/null | gzip -9c > DVD-Extra/Packages.gz
  8. Jika anda menggunakan iso file lain atau bukan yang didapat dari InfoLinux, maka abaikan perintah dibawah ini.
    • cd ~/Remaster
    • sudo rm -rf Hasil/DVD-DL_102011
  9. Ubah permission seluruh file atau folder DVD-Extra
    • chown -Rf root.root Hasil/DVD-Extra/
    • chown -Rf root.root Hasil/DVD-Extra*
  10. Mengubah hak akses
    • find Hasil/ -type d -exec chmod 755 {} \;
    • find Hasil/ -type f -exec chmod 664 {} \;
    • find Hasil/ -type f -name *.run -exec chmod 755 {} \;
    • find Hasil/ -type f -name *.sh -exec chmod 755 {} \;
    • find Hasil/ -type f -name *.bin -exec chmod 755 {} \;
  11. Membuat file validasi
    • cd ~/Remaster/Hasil
    • find -type f -exec md5sum {} \; > MD5SUM-DVD-Remaster.txt
  12. Buka file MD5SUM-DVD-Remaster.txt dan delete isi yang seperti dibawah ini
    • xxxxxxxxxxxxxxxxxxxxxxxxxxxxxx ./MD5SUM-DVD-Remaster.txt
    • xxxxxxxxxxxxxxxxxxxxxxxxxxxxxx ./isolinux/isolinux.bin
    • xxxxxxxxxxxxxxxxxxxxxxxxxxxxxx ./isolinux/boot.cat
  13. Simpanlah file MD5SUM-DVD-Remaster.txt
  14. Buatlah file iso dari hasil remaster tersebut ke : ~/Remaster/iso/
    • cd ~/Remaster/
    • mkisofs -v -r -J -l -allow-leading-dots -publisher Remastering -A Linux3.0 -V DVD-Remaster -b isolinux/isolinux.bin -c isolinux/boot.cat -no-emul-boot -boot-load-size 4 -boot-info-table -graft-points -o iso/blankon7-remaster.iso Hasil/
  15. Buatlah file validasi dari hasil iso tersebut dengan
    • cd ~/Remaster/iso
    • md5sum blankon7-remaster.iso > MD5SUM-Blankon7-Remaster.txt
Sumber Referensi : Majalah Info Linux Edisi 05/2012.

Remaster-02 Remaster-03